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Fenton's Mastiff Bat | Leaf-Miner Fly |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Diptera (Diptera) |
| Family | Molossidae | Agromyzidae |
| Genus | Molossus | Phytomyza |
| Species | Molossus fentoni | Phytomyza ranunculi |
